The Foundation of Skills and Knowledge

Education serves as the bedrock upon which individuals build their skills and knowledge. From foundational literacy and numeracy to specialized technical and vocational training, education equips individuals with the necessary tools to navigate the complexities of the modern workplace. A strong educational foundation enables individuals to adapt to evolving job demands, embrace new technologies, and contribute effectively to their respective fields. The acquisition of knowledge and skills through education is not merely about acquiring theoretical concepts but also about developing critical thinking, problem-solving, and communication abilities, all of which are essential for success in the contemporary workforce.

Enhancing Employability and Career Advancement

Education significantly enhances an individual's employability and prospects for career advancement. A higher level of education is often associated with higher earning potential, greater job security, and increased opportunities for career progression. Employers often prioritize candidates with relevant educational qualifications, recognizing the value of a well-rounded education in terms of skills, knowledge, and work ethic. Moreover, education provides individuals with the necessary foundation to pursue further training and professional development, enabling them to stay ahead of the curve in their respective fields and adapt to changing industry demands.

Fostering Innovation and Economic Growth

A highly educated workforce is a catalyst for innovation and economic growth. Individuals with strong educational backgrounds are more likely to engage in research and development, contribute to technological advancements, and drive entrepreneurial ventures. Education fosters a culture of creativity, critical thinking, and problem-solving, which are essential for developing innovative solutions and driving economic progress. By investing in education, nations can cultivate a workforce capable of adapting to emerging technologies, developing new products and services, and contributing to a more competitive and dynamic economy.

Promoting Social Mobility and Equity

Education plays a crucial role in promoting social mobility and equity. By providing individuals with access to quality education, regardless of their socioeconomic background, societies can create a more level playing field and empower individuals to reach their full potential. Education can break down barriers to opportunity, enabling individuals from disadvantaged backgrounds to access better jobs, improve their living standards, and contribute meaningfully to society. A well-educated workforce is a more diverse and inclusive workforce, fostering a more equitable and prosperous society.
